18.04.2014 Shell makes gas discovery in Malaysia

Shell on April 17 announced an exploration discovery offshore Malaysia. The successful ‘Rosmari-1’ well is located 135 kilometres offshore in Block SK318, and was drilled to a total depth of 2,123 metres.

18.03.2014 Petronas, Shell find oil offshore Sabah in Malaysia

Oil has been discovered offshore Sabah at the Limbayong-2 well with 136 metres of oil bearing sands, the Star reported on March 17.

05.03.2014 Malaysia’s Petronas to sell stake in Canadian LNG project

Petroliam Nasional Bhd., Malaysia’s state oil company, will sign an agreement to sell 10 percent of its liquefied natural gas project in Canada to an Indian company on March 7, its chief executive officer said, Bloomberg reported on March 4.

14.02.2014 Exxon Mobil starts natural gas production from field offshore Malaysia

Exxon Mobil Corporation's subsidiary ExxonMobil Exploration and Production Malaysia Inc. (EMEPMI) has started production from the Damar natural gas field offshore Malaysia, The Star reported on February 14.

12.02.2014 Malaysia delays Sabah oil terminal start

Malaysian state firm Petronas has postponed the start of operations at a floating oil and gas production facility in Sabah by at least three months due to a technical issue, industry sources said on February 11, Reuters has reported.
